If you enjoy street basketball, you’ll want to try NBA Street. This sports video game mixes the rigors of NBA basketball with streetball, featuring an intense three-on-three format and the chance to earn Trick Points. Players can also perform special shots known as Gamebreakers, which deduct points from their opponents. In addition, NBA Street has single-player options that let you create your own player and tour famous American locations.
